Zip codes with the most expensive rent in Baltimore

In response to the coronavirus pandemic, the Census Bureau in April 2020 launched a Household Pulse Survey providing weekly updates on how individuals and families have been affected during the pandemic. Data show ongoing difficulties in finding work, affording food, and paying the rent. Meanwhile, the pandemic has created a "seesaw effect" on rent, with rental rates in the most expensive U.S. cities dropping while rental rates have gone up in historically less expensive areas.

Stacker compiled a list of zip codes with the most expensive rent in Baltimore using data from Zillow. Cities are ranked by the Zillow Observed Rent Index as of January 2021. Listings and images are from realtor.com. Keep reading to see whether your zip code made the list.

#30. 21040 (Edgewood)

- Typical rent: $1,390
--- 19.0% less than typical rent in metro
- 1 year rent change: +7.8%
--- #2 fastest growing rent among zip codes in metro
- 10 year rent change: +16.7%

- Pictured (for rent): 1205 Hanson Rd, Edgewood 21040 ($3,800, 12 bedrooms)

#29. 21202 (Baltimore)

- Typical rent: $1,397
--- 18.6% less than typical rent in metro
- 1 year rent change: +1.3%
--- #27 fastest growing rent among zip codes in metro
- 10 year rent change: -1.1%

- Pictured (for rent): 300 International Dr Unit 2007, Baltimore 21202 ($5,850, 1 bedrooms)

#28. 21207 (Gwynn Oak)

- Typical rent: $1,414
--- 17.6% less than typical rent in metro
- 1 year rent change: +4.7%
--- #13 fastest growing rent among zip codes in metro
- 10 year rent change: +4.0%

- Pictured (for rent): 5936 Harford Ave, Baltimore 21207 ($2,395, 5 bedrooms)

#27. 21001 (Aberdeen)

- Typical rent: $1,437
--- 16.3% less than typical rent in metro
- 1 year rent change: +5.6%
--- #10 fastest growing rent among zip codes in metro
- 10 year rent change: +15.2%

- Pictured (for rent): 207 Baltimore St, Aberdeen 21001 ($1,600, 3 bedrooms)

#26. 21222 (Dundalk)

- Typical rent: $1,471
--- 14.3% less than typical rent in metro
- 1 year rent change: +4.3%
--- #15 fastest growing rent among zip codes in metro
- 10 year rent change: +13.4%

- Pictured (for rent): 7814 Charlesmont Rd, Dundalk 21222 ($1,800, 3 bedrooms)

#25. 21239 (Baltimore)

- Typical rent: $1,474
--- 14.2% less than typical rent in metro
- 1 year rent change: +9.3%
--- #1 fastest growing rent among zip codes in metro
- 10 year rent change: +17.1%

- Pictured (for rent): 6127 Macbeth Dr, Baltimore 21239 ($2,550, 5 bedrooms)

#24. 21227 (Halethorpe)

- Typical rent: $1,520
--- 11.5% less than typical rent in metro
- 1 year rent change: +1.0%
--- #28 fastest growing rent among zip codes in metro
- 10 year rent change: +14.0%

- Pictured (for rent): 2709 Theresa Ln, Baltimore 21227 ($2,100, 4 bedrooms)

#23. 21061 (Glen Burnie)

- Typical rent: $1,524
--- 11.2% less than typical rent in metro
- 1 year rent change: +6.7%
--- #7 fastest growing rent among zip codes in metro
- 10 year rent change: +13.3%

- Pictured (for rent): 421 Baylor Rd, Glen Burnie 21061 ($2,995, 5 bedrooms)

#22. 21212 (Baltimore)

- Typical rent: $1,548
--- 9.8% less than typical rent in metro
- 1 year rent change: +6.8%
--- #5 fastest growing rent among zip codes in metro
- 10 year rent change: +10.4%

- Pictured (for rent): 1018 Dartmouth Rd, Baltimore 21212 ($3,000, 5 bedrooms)

#21. 21228 (Catonsville)

- Typical rent: $1,575
--- 8.3% less than typical rent in metro
- 1 year rent change: +0.8%
--- #30 fastest growing rent among zip codes in metro
- 10 year rent change: +6.2%

- Pictured (for rent): 301 Reserve Ct, Baltimore 21228 ($3,200, 6 bedrooms)

#20. 21014 (Bel Air)

- Typical rent: $1,632
--- 5.0% less than typical rent in metro
- 1 year rent change: +3.2%
--- #20 fastest growing rent among zip codes in metro
- 10 year rent change: +6.8%

- Pictured (for rent): 610-D Moores Mill Rd Unit 4, Bel Air 21014 ($1,800, 2 bedrooms)

#19. 21211 (Baltimore)

- Typical rent: $1,657
--- 3.5% less than typical rent in metro
- 1 year rent change: +2.5%
--- #23 fastest growing rent among zip codes in metro
- 10 year rent change: +13.1%

- Pictured (for rent): 3509 Chestnut Ave, Baltimore 21211 ($3,250, 3 bedrooms)

#18. 21234 (Parkville)

- Typical rent: $1,673
--- 2.6% less than typical rent in metro
- 1 year rent change: +3.2%
--- #19 fastest growing rent among zip codes in metro
- 10 year rent change: +9.1%

- Pictured (for rent): 38 Bideford Ct, Baltimore 21234 ($1,750, 3 bedrooms)

#17. 21117 (Owings Mills)

- Typical rent: $1,781
--- 3.7% above typical rent in metro
- 1 year rent change: +0.3%
--- #32 fastest growing rent among zip codes in metro
- 10 year rent change: +6.9%

- Pictured (for rent): 3820 Thoroughbred Ln, Owings Mills 21117 ($3,600, 5 bedrooms)

#16. 21231 (Baltimore)

- Typical rent: $1,790
--- 4.3% above typical rent in metro
- 1 year rent change: -3.8%
--- #2 fastest falling rent among zip codes in metro
- 10 year rent change: +2.6%

- Pictured (for rent): 106 S Washington St, Baltimore 21231 ($3,400, 6 bedrooms)

#15. 21230 (Baltimore)

- Typical rent: $1,814
--- 5.6% above typical rent in metro
- 1 year rent change: -2.2%
--- #3 fastest falling rent among zip codes in metro
- 10 year rent change: +1.2%

- Pictured (for rent): 801 Key Hwy Unit P10, Baltimore 21230 ($30,000, 4 bedrooms)

#14. 21224 (Baltimore)

- Typical rent: $1,828
--- 6.5% above typical rent in metro
- 1 year rent change: +3.0%
--- #21 fastest growing rent among zip codes in metro
- 10 year rent change: +0.7%

- Pictured (for rent): 1230 Dockside Cir, Baltimore 21224 ($6,900, 4 bedrooms)

#13. 21220 (Middle River)

- Typical rent: $1,832
--- 6.7% above typical rent in metro
- 1 year rent change: +6.7%
--- #8 fastest growing rent among zip codes in metro
- 10 year rent change: +12.5%

- Pictured (for rent): 9943 Ravenhurst Rd, Middle River 21220 ($2,299, 3 bedrooms)

#12. 21409 (Annapolis)

- Typical rent: $1,886
--- 9.8% above typical rent in metro
- 1 year rent change: -1.2%
--- #4 fastest falling rent among zip codes in metro
- 10 year rent change: +1.3%

- Pictured (for rent): 209 Winchester Beach Dr, Annapolis 21409 ($6,000, 4 bedrooms)

#11. 21114 (Crofton)

- Typical rent: $1,905
--- 10.9% above typical rent in metro
- 1 year rent change: +4.8%
--- #12 fastest growing rent among zip codes in metro
- 10 year rent change: +11.8%

- Pictured (for rent): 1467 Harwell Ave, Crofton 21114 ($2,600, 4 bedrooms)

#10. 21044 (Columbia)

- Typical rent: $1,944
--- 13.2% above typical rent in metro
- 1 year rent change: +0.9%
--- #29 fastest growing rent among zip codes in metro
- 10 year rent change: +7.2%

- Pictured (for rent): 7020 Golden Seeds Row, Columbia 21044 ($4,250, 5 bedrooms)

#9. 21122 (Pasadena)

- Typical rent: $1,982
--- 15.4% above typical rent in metro
- 1 year rent change: +6.7%
--- #6 fastest growing rent among zip codes in metro
- 10 year rent change: +11.2%

- Pictured (for rent): 457 Edgewater Rd, Pasadena 21122 ($4,995, 3 bedrooms)

#8. 21401 (Annapolis)

- Typical rent: $2,007
--- 16.9% above typical rent in metro
- 1 year rent change: -0.1%
--- #6 fastest falling rent among zip codes in metro
- 10 year rent change: +7.0%

- Pictured (for rent): 39 East St Unit 1, Annapolis 21401 ($4,200, 2 bedrooms)

#7. 21113 (Odenton)

- Typical rent: $2,009
--- 17.0% above typical rent in metro
- 1 year rent change: +0.2%
--- #33 fastest growing rent among zip codes in metro
- 10 year rent change: +7.0%

- Pictured (for rent): 1190 Patuxent Rd, Odenton 21113 ($2,700, 4 bedrooms)

#6. 21012 (Arnold)

- Typical rent: $2,018
--- 17.5% above typical rent in metro
- 1 year rent change: +7.6%
--- #3 fastest growing rent among zip codes in metro
- 10 year rent change: +6.8%

- Pictured (for rent): 719 Mashie Ct, Arnold 21012 ($2,375, 3 bedrooms)

#5. 21144 (Severn)

- Typical rent: $2,053
--- 19.6% above typical rent in metro
- 1 year rent change: +3.4%
--- #18 fastest growing rent among zip codes in metro
- 10 year rent change: +10.4%

- Pictured (for rent): 1716 Thurston Ter, Severn 21144 ($2,595, 3 bedrooms)

#4. 21075 (Elkridge)

- Typical rent: $2,077
--- 21.0% above typical rent in metro
- 1 year rent change: +1.4%
--- #26 fastest growing rent among zip codes in metro
- 10 year rent change: +4.5%

- Pictured (for rent): 7332 Freebird Ln, Elkridge 21075 ($2,700, 4 bedrooms)

#3. 21043 (Ellicott City)

- Typical rent: $2,090
--- 21.7% above typical rent in metro
- 1 year rent change: +0.6%
--- #31 fastest growing rent among zip codes in metro
- 10 year rent change: +8.2%

- Pictured (for rent): 5196 Talbots Lndg, Ellicott City 21043 ($2,950, 5 bedrooms)

#2. 21076 (Hanover)

- Typical rent: $2,146
--- 25.0% above typical rent in metro
- 1 year rent change: -7.2%
--- #1 fastest falling rent among zip codes in metro
- 10 year rent change: -6.6%

- Pictured (for rent): 7119 Tyndale Way, Hanover 21076 ($3,300, 4 bedrooms)

#1. 21042 (Ellicott City)

- Typical rent: $2,253
--- 31.2% above typical rent in metro
- 1 year rent change: +4.4%
--- #14 fastest growing rent among zip codes in metro
- 10 year rent change: +6.6%

- Pictured (for rent): 10617 Old Ellicott Cir, Ellicott City 21042 ($2,650, 3 bedrooms)
